Output d75149cf6c48736fa78ad3fb86189cbad6cb743057018c2e52787fff4f2f6683:0

value
10950502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63036a3a9137229f2c027baaeca90eddce16113e OP_EQUAL
address
3AiYuox2u3pxYoR2sGJ2EAVZfusDN9ZQAg
transaction
d75149cf6c48736fa78ad3fb86189cbad6cb743057018c2e52787fff4f2f6683
confirmations
175900
spent
true